Subject: Key rotation for the Givenote receipt mailer

Hello plugin authors,

We are rotating credentials for the Givenote donation-receipt mailer this Friday. Plugins calling the internal Sendloft relay must switch to the new key before then; the old one stops working at cutover. For convenience, the replacement key is included directly below.

API key for bageg-kajef: vxb2-ss

Subject: Bulk edits shipping in Tallgrove admin

Heads up, reviewers: the bulk-edit feature for the Tallgrove admin table merges tonight. Edits apply transactionally per page, max 500 rows, with a dry-run preview. Please focus review on the rollback path and permission checks. Staging is refreshed now. Verify against the build identified by the token below.

session token of kahog-bahif = htk9_f63daec35

The Splitgate service assigns A/B experiment buckets deterministically by hashing the subject ID with the experiment salt. Assignments are cached for the experiment's lifetime, so reviewers should flag any code that re-hashes mid-experiment. The service reads its config from the standard env file, and the hashing salt is set on the next line.

vault entry, fawif-tadup: COURIER_KEY29=fba3dedb47dad65bab6e255d088f1

Handover note — Meral to Dovan

The Kestrel Health cooler for the Branlow field clinic is packed and logged. Ice packs were swapped at 06:40, so the driver has roughly ten hours of safe transit. Please brief whoever takes the Varsholm route: the cooler must stay upright, strapped in the rear left bay, and must not be opened before arrival. The clinic lead signs on receipt only. The courier hand-over instruction for this run follows below.

drop instructions, hahip-badug: the quenox ralath courier leaves the kaseth fraiel rusiel tameth belys istdor ralion giliel ledger at gate 7830 under passcode 165413